
Your oral and dental health is an integral part of your overall well-being. Healthy teeth and a strong mouth allow you to enjoy daily activities such as eating, speaking, and smiling. In this blog post, we will provide information on some essential tips and habits for preserving your oral and dental health.
1. Regular Dental Check-Ups:
Regular dental check-ups are the cornerstone of maintaining your oral and dental health. It is recommended to have these check-ups every six months. During these visits, potential issues can be identified and addressed early on.
2. Brushing Habit:
You should brush your teeth at least twice a day, in the morning and evening. Pay attention to your choice of toothbrush and learn the proper brushing technique.
3. Use of Dental Floss:
Using dental floss is crucial to remove residues and plaque from between your teeth. It is recommended to use dental floss after each brushing.
4. Healthy Eating Habits:
Developing a habit of healthy eating is essential for preserving your oral and dental health. Consuming foods low in sugar and acidity can reduce the risk of tooth decay.
5. Limiting Smoking and Alcohol:
Smoking and excessive alcohol consumption can have negative effects on your oral and dental health. Avoiding these habits can significantly contribute to the well-being of your teeth and mouth.
6. Use of Mouthguards:
If you are engaged in activities like sports or teeth grinding, consider using mouthguards. This is important for protecting your teeth.
7. Teeth Grinding and Clenching:
Teeth grinding and clenching can harm your teeth. If you have these issues, it's advisable to consult with a dentist for guidance.
8. Teeth Whitening Products:
Before using teeth whitening products, it's recommended to consult with a dentist. Improper use can damage tooth enamel.
